The Indian Institute of Technology (IIT-Delhi) has launched its third batch of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ics (STEM) mentorship programs aimed at high school girls in Classes 9 and 11.
This year, nearly 200 nomination applications were received from Delhi government schools, Kendriya Vidyalayas (in the Delhi-NCR region), and private schools. The third batch consists of 100 candidates.
The STEM Mentorship Program will be divided into three thorough sections. A 9-day program will be held during the "summer phase" (May 14–May 24). Participants will be immersed in STEM areas with expert lectures, laboratory demonstrations, and hands-on problem-solving workshops. Additionally, a Maker Space program at IIT Delhi will give students hands-on experience with DIY projects.
Participants in the ensuing "At the school" phase will attend the Sci-Tech Spins lecture series, which will be presented monthly on Saturdays from July to November 2024. The interactions with IIT Delhi students will enhance their learning experience.
The program will culminate in the "winter phase" in January 2025, with lectures on STEM leadership, entrepreneurship, and meetings with successful IIT Delhi graduates.
The first cohort of ten girls was launched in December 2021, with the "successful completion" of the second batch of 32 schoolgirls in June 2023, all under the auspices of IIT Delhi's Office of Academic Outreach and New Initiatives.
Professor Rangan Banerjee, Director of IIT Delhi, began the third part of this mentorship journey, which is aimed to inspire and empower young minds to pursue professions in STEM subjects. The mentorship program aims to provide a fostering atmosphere for emerging talent.
“We are keen to enhance gender balance in our institute. This workshop provides an opportunity for women students to explore opportunities in STEM and make informed career choices based on their interests and passion”, said, IIT Delhi, Professor Rangan Banerjee.
